Georgia’s home game vs. the Southern Jaguars on Saturday, Sept. 26 will be televised by the SEC Network at noon ET, the SEC announced today.

Southern University, located in Baton Rouge, Louisiana, is a member of the Southwestern Athletic Conference (SWAC) in the FCS. The Jaguars finished the 2014 season 9-4.

This will be the second appearance on the SEC Network for the Bulldogs in 2015. Georgia defeated ULM 51-14 on the network in their season-opener.
